What is the greatest common factor of 18 and 27?

The greatest common factor of 18 and 27 is 9.The common factors of 18 and 27 are 1, 3, and 9.Methods:One way is to make an educated guess. If you recognize that both numbers are divisible by 9, check whether the corresponding factors of the factor pairs have common factors. Note: When the sum of the digits of a number add up to 9 or a multiple of 9, that number is divisible by 9.9 x 3 = 27Since the corresponding factors of the factor pairs, 2 and 3, do not have any common factors, the greatest common factor is 9.Another way to determine the common factors and greatest common factor is to find all the factors of the numbers and compare them.The factors of 18 are 1, 2, 3, 6, 9, and 18.The factors of 27 are 1, 3, 9, and 27.The common factors are 1, 3, and 9. Therefore, the greatest common factor is 9.The greatest common factor can also be calculated by identifying the common prime factors and multiplying them together.The prime factors of 18 are 2, 3, and 3.The prime factors of 27 are 3, 3, and 3.The prime factors they have in common are 3 and 3, so the greatest common factor is 3 x 3 = 9.
